Pffft. I work in court, "Mr. Wong, Esq." and you are completely full of crap.

For one thing, none of us are stupid enough to think that a real attorney is posting a subpoena on an internet message board. Legal papers of that nature (subpoenas, warrants, show-cause summonses etc.) are not legally binding until ordered by a judge in a court of law. Nor are they enforceable unless served by an officer of the court to the party in question.

Furthermore, you have no jurisdiction over this website, so you can subpoena us all you want and it won't make a bit of difference. Good luck, since you don't have our home addresses, and there's no way to serve them. Subpoenas always require a last known address.

Also, if we are being implicated in a pending case, you are legally required to inform us of the specific charges, the case number, the address of the courthouse where the charges have been filed, the next court date, and the true name of the accuser. So no more hiding behind a troll name.

Lastly, do you even know what a subpoena is for? It's an order for a person to appear in court on a certain day to testify. It's generally used for witnesses in a trial, but almost never used for the defendants. So are we witnesses to the heinous crime of linking, or what?
